## Choosing a Chiropractor for Back Pain in Sanger, California
When selecting a chiropractor in Sanger, California, it is crucial to consider local licensing requirements and credentials. In California, chiropractors must be licensed by the **California Board of Chiropractic Examiners**. This board requires applicants to pass the **California Chiropractic Law Examination (CCLE)** and meet specific educational standards, including graduating from a Council on Chiropractic Education (CCE)-accredited institution[1][3]. Additionally, chiropractors in California must complete 24 hours of **continuing education** annually, with six hours being mandatory in specific categories[2][5]. It is essential to verify that your chosen chiropractor is licensed and up-to-date with continuing education requirements.
**Insurance Considerations and Costs**: In California, chiropractic care is often covered by insurance, but specific coverage varies by provider. Verify that your chosen chiropractor accepts your insurance plan and inquire about any out-of-pocket costs. Average costs for chiropractic care in Sanger can vary, but initial consultations often range from $50 to $100, with subsequent visits typically costing between $30 to $60[4]. When consulting a chiropractor, it is beneficial to ask about their experience with back pain, treatment methods, and any additional services they offer, such as physical therapy or nutritional advice. Red flags to avoid include chiropractors who promise miracle cures or push for unnecessary extended treatment plans.
